N.I.F. VINYL CHIP FLOOR SYSTEM


Description:
NIF Vinyl Chip Flooring System is a liquid applied decorative floor. Combining the durability
of epoxy with the beauty of vinyl chips to provide a cleanable, decorative coating.

Typical Uses:
NIF Vinyl Chip Flooring is ideal for any application where a clean environment is required.
Kitchens, bathrooms, lobbies, cafeterias, and offices, just to name a few.

Physical Properties:  
Hardness, Shore D..................................86 Mandrel Flexibility..............................1/8"
Tensile Strength.........................6.,600psi Impact Resistance......................160 in. lb.
Elongation............................................45% Indention..............................No Indentation
Adhesion..................360 psi @ elcometer  
Tabor Abrasion, ----cs - 17 wheel with 1000 gram load............................20 mg. wt. loss

Chemical Resistance:  
Oil and Fats.................................Excellent Organic Acids..................Good/Excellent
Alcohal.........................................Excellent Mineral Acids.....................................Good
Gasoline.......................................Excellent Caustic Solution.................................Good
Acetone................................................Poor Detergents...................................Excellent
Bleach.................................................Good Peroxide................................................Poor

Application Procedure:
Every floor must first be evaluated by a trained technician for system requirements.

Basic system requirements are as follows:
1. Apply Northern Primer to seal surface.
2. Apply Northern Mega-Build Epoxy Basecoat at 150-200 sq. ft. per gallon.
3. Broadcast NIF Vinyl Chips onto wet basecoat at approximately 10 sq. ft. per pound.
4. Apply Northern topcoat system, either NIF CRU, or Northern Mega-Build Water-Clear Epoxy.
